  • New potatoes. Dice about 7 cloves garlic and put in water with potatoes. Butter. Half and half. Herbs and cheese at the end. Alternatively, roast a bulb and squeeze in garlic at the end. If you use red potatoes put some russetts too; you need the starch for good mashed.
